No Sweat Business Opportunity Through Affiliate Programs

By: Mario Churchill

Affiliate programs have been around for a decade and have remained one of the most popular ways of earning money on the internet using your own website. Affiliate programs require very little from affiliates and a little investment on affiliate network members, but in the end, it is really about business – creating an opportunity to allow everyone to benefit.

Playing cupid
Being involved in an affiliate program is like playing cupid, except that you get paid through a well-placed business opportunity. What an affiliate does is to provide links on his website that lead his visitors to a merchant's site. This arrangement directs traffic to the merchant's site and the affiliate gets paid for his efforts.

Basically, it requires a little matching on your part as an affiliate. If the products and services of your merchant site meet the needs and interests of your visitors, you've made a profitable match.

How to join
Joining is a breeze. If you're a site owner, you can apply with an affiliate network and become a member. Once you've been approved, you can now choose the affiliate programs that are right for your site. Once the merchant owners who own these programs approve of your application, you can then post a link on your site that leads to the merchant owner's site.

If you're an online business owner, you might want affiliates of your own. You can choose to recruit them yourself, or save your effort and resources by joining an affiliate network. They will virtually do the job of recruitment, tracking and accounting for you. All you have to do is pay for their services.

Where the money is
There are several ways you can use as an affiliate to earn money from affiliate programs. These programs are Pay-Per-Click, Pay-Per-Sale and Pay-Per-Lead. Each program's arrangement varies and so do payment schemes. For a PPP, for example, you will be paid for every visitor who clicks on the merchant owner's links from your website.

For a PPS, you will earn either a fixed amount or a percentage of every sale made by a visitor who linked from your site to the merchant's site. For a PPL, you will earn for every visitor who agrees to fill out an information form on the merchant's site to become a 'lead'.

Who profits from these programs?
Everybody. Other than you, the merchant owner profits from your arrangement from the sale or traffic he generates with his website through your affiliate link. The visitor also profits from your arrangement by getting the information, goods or services that he needs from the merchant's site through your site. And lastly, the affiliate network who handles your program and that of your merchant also benefits, since they also get a percentage from the pay that affiliate merchants make to their affiliates.

What makes an affiliate program a success?
Probably one of the most successful affiliate programs that offer business opportunities is that of http://Amazon.com. Already a popular site for reading materials, Amazon already had a sizable audience just from reading enthusiasts, but there was a market that they wanted to capture: the internet visitors who don’t usually shop for stuff at http://Amazon.com. These are the people who probably have never heard of the site or those who don't find books very interesting.

However, these same internet visitors may find some other subjects worth checking, like gardening or bodybuilding, for example. When a favorite website dealing with plants and herbs recommends a book that's available at http://Amazon.com, that visitor is likely to click on the link to check out the book and probably buy it. What results is a mutually rewarding experience: Amazon gets a customer and the affiliate site gets paid. And, the visitor gets the book he never knew existed.

As you can see, a successful affiliate program is directly affected by the popularity of the affiliate website. It will also help a lot if the affiliate site owner knows his readers well enough to choose the kind of merchant sites that would interest them greatly.

A successful affiliate program is one that invites everyone into a business opportunity – the visitor with the information or product he needs and the merchant with his desired traffic or sale. On top of it all, the affiliate site makes a profit by being an intermediary to both parties. Everybody wins.

The only danger about joining affiliate programs is that you could get carried away with so many choices. Since the programs are free, you could be tempted to join a lot and in the process, make your website look like a big advertisement site.

Remember that your drawing power is your site's content, along with the number of visitors you have and their interests. If you stray too far away from this, you might end up spreading your site's appeal too thinly and turn off many of your loyal visitors.

As long as you choose wisely and maintain consistency, you can be sure that your affiliate program will continue to give you a business opportunity that can be very profitable. It may not make you rich overnight, but it can earn you money that you otherwise wouldn’t get your hands on if you hadn’t joined.
